Address: 573 Chester Rd, B73 5HU, Birmingham

About The Swan Fish Bar Limited

The Swan Fish Bar Limited, is located at 573 Chester Rd, Birmingham, B73 5HU, UK

How to get to The Swan Fish Bar Limited?